I don't think anyone has mentioned Robin Hood's Bay yet? A beautiful fishing village three miles from Whitby. Well worth a visit
I mentioned it some time ago, and pointed out that although it is a very interesting place, it is down a very steep hill.

Not a problem going down, but coming up is a real drag at least for me!
